The Chocopast line is built for production work: compound chocolate suitable for enrobing biscuits and bars, moulding into coins for bakery dosing, dropping into chip format for cookies and viennoiserie, and pan-coating freeze-dried fruit or nuts. The temper-free handling that compound chemistry allows reduces process risk for kitchens running high SKU counts, and the price point lets a baker scale up a finished-good line without margin-pressuring the recipe, which is what baker's compound chocolate is supposed to do.
